Hereβs how the 2012 Nissan Altima V and the 2002 Toyota Corolla Wagon IX compare in size:
In terms of length, the 2012 Nissan Altima V measures 4864 mm (191.50 in), making it 454 mm (17.87 in) (9.3 %) longer than the 2002 Toyota Corolla Wagon IX at 4410 mm (173.62 in). Looking at width, the 2012 Nissan Altima V spans 1828 mm (71.97 in), which is 118 mm (4.65 in) (6.5 %) broader than the 2002 Toyota Corolla Wagon IX at 1710 mm (67.32 in). As for height, the 2002 Toyota Corolla Wagon IX reaches 1520 mm (59.84 in), which is 49 mm (1.93 in) (3.2 %) taller than the 2012 Nissan Altima V at 1471 mm (57.91 in).
Overall, the 2012 Nissan Altima V is longer and wider than the 2002 Toyota Corolla Wagon IX, while the 2002 Toyota Corolla Wagon IX is taller than the 2012 Nissan Altima V.
